How to create an event for my deal room members?
To create an event, follow these steps:
- On the left side menu, select "Events" page
- Click on "Add Event"
- In the pop-up that opened, set the details of your event (configuring details below)
- Click "Save"

Default invitation email will feature the following data:
- Event name
- Start date and time
- End date and time (If provided by the event creator)
- Location (If provided by the event creator)
- Event description (If provided by the event creator)
How can I configure my event?
- Event name and time
You can choose your event name and time. Note that the starting time is a required field and the system will automatically offer time for the following day at 9am. You should change that to the real event time. End date and time is not required and not shown if left empty.
- Location and location link
Location is an optional field and you can mark down however accurate location - from country down to the street aadress. This will also be included in the invitation email, if present.
Location link is to help participants find the location, if it is taking place in a real venue and not online.
In addition, you can use it to set Zoom, Google Meet or other meeting link aswell.
- Event description
Event description should be used to provide additional information about the event. It's not a required field, but will help to set expectations for your participants. Description can also be formatted and it is possible to include images in the event description. Different information, such as details about the agenda, food, parking, and similar, can be divided into different sections to make it easy to find for participants. Sections you leave empty will not appear under the event. Event description will be automatically added to the end of all event emails and invitations you send, but images will be excluded from emails.
- Documents
Any documents necessary for the event can be uploaded to the event documents. They will be shown under the event description when event has been opened.
Seeing the documents requires members to have either "View events" access or "View invited to" when invited to the event. Adding or removing documents requires "Full access".
- Video
You can enter a link to your video when creating an event or editing an existing one. An embedded video (YouTube, Vimeo, and Loom) or a video link will be shown in the “Details” section of your event.
- **Tags **
You can add tags to your event. Deal room members will be able to filter events that appear on the Events page by tags. Tags will also be displayed under the event name in the event details view. Tags are not visible to companies that are invited to the event.
- Registration type
Registration type determines how event participants can indicate their attendance or register for the event. You can choose between three registration types:
- Standard - allows participants to mark their attendance as “Attending”, “Maybe”, or “Not attending”.
- With online - allows participants to indicate whether they are planning to attend in person or online. Attendance options are “Attending”, “Attending online”, “Maybe”, or “Not attending”.
- External link - with this type, there is a “Register” button instead of an RSVP button, which redirects to an external link. This registration type can be used when managing event registrations through external software.
- Maximum number of 'Attending' participants
It is possible to set the maximum number of attending participants for events created with "Standard" or "With online" registration type. When the participants limit is reached, no more ‘attending’ responses will be accepted.

- Event visibility
If you tick the "Limit event visibility to selected participants only" checkbox, only deal room members who are selected as participants will be able to see the event. This applies to all members that do not have "Full access" to events. Members with Full access are able to see and edit all events.
How to add online meeting link (Zoom, Meet, Teams) to the event?
When you wish to hold your meeting online, you will have to use a third party service provider like Zoom, Meet, Teams, etc. Regardless of which provider you will use, you will need to set up the meeting rules within that service provider (who is allowed access, when access to the event is available, is there a passcode required etc).
Once that is done, you can add the meeting link to either "Location" or "Event description" field in Dealum. By default settings, both fields will be shown in the invitation email, giving your participants a clear understanding that there's an online meeting link for the event.
How to send invitations to members who haven't received one?
You can send invitation to any deal room member, but if you want to send invitation email to only those who have not yet received one, or would like to send another invitation to those, who have not yet answered, please follow these steps:
- Click on the 3 dots on the right of the event
- Click on "Send email / invitation"
- In the opened view select the criteria who to send invitation
- Click "Send"

How to create an event for funding round participants?
To create an event for investors interested in a certain funding round , follow these steps:
- Click on "Funnel" on the left side menu
- Click on a company whose funding round participants you want to create an event for
- Click on the "Funding" tab
- Under Interests, on the right side, click on a downwards pointing triangle
- Select "Create participant event"
- You will be taken to Events page with "Add event" open and the company and investors already selected as participants
- Configure your event
- Click "Save"
How to create an event for portfolio members?
To create an event for certain portfolio company's investors, follow these steps:
- Click on "Portfolio" on the left side menu
- Click on a company under your "Investments" or "Exits"
- On the right side, click on "Actions"
- Select "Create investor event"
- You will be taken to Events page with "Add event" open and the company and investors already selected as participants
- Configure your event
- Click "Save"
